At ZoieLogic, we’re a small yet dynamic team of creatives, strategists, and change-makers, united by a bold mission: to transform lives through the power of movement and dance.

We thrive on collaboration, energy, and pushing boundaries. Whether we’re working in the studio, out in communities, or staging large-scale public performances, our team is hands-on, supportive, and always looking for new ways to innovate. You’ll be working alongside passionate artists, producers, and engagement specialists who are experts at making dance accessible, unexpected, and powerful.

We challenge the norms of who dance is for, where it happens, and how people experience it. From getting more men dancing to activating public spaces with mass participation events, we believe anywhere can be a dance floor.

With 25 years of impact behind us, we’re nationally recognised as pioneers in male dance participation and as producers of inclusive, co-created movement experiences.

We are proud to foster an inclusive and welcoming culture, where diverse perspectives and lived experiences are valued. As a Disability Confident Employer, we are committed to ensuring accessibility and equal opportunities for all.


We’re not currently recruiting for any vacancies, but we’re always keen to connect with talented freelance dance facilitators operating in Southampton, Hampshire and the South Coast. Our projects span schools, community groups, public spaces, and more, and we regularly seek experienced practitioners to bring their creativity and energy to our work.
